2006 Citroen C4 vs. 2007 Infiniti QX56

To start off, 2007 Infiniti QX56 is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2006 Citroen C4.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2006 Citroen C4 would be higher. At 5,552 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 Infiniti QX56 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Infiniti QX56 (320 HP @ 4900 RPM) has 186 more horse power than 2006 Citroen C4. (134 HP @ 5600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Infiniti QX56 should accelerate faster than 2006 Citroen C4.

Because 2007 Infiniti QX56 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2006 Citroen C4.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Infiniti QX56 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Infiniti QX56 (533 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 337 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 Citroen C4. (196 Nm @ 4100 RPM). This means 2007 Infiniti QX56 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 Citroen C4.
